Hacker News new | past | comments | ask | show | jobs | submit login

> economic interests are aligned with nuking highly critical comments

This is theoretically true, but the fact that it's been on the home page for 12 hours and has accumulated hundreds of critical comments, none of which any mod has touched, seems to (a) eliminate that possibility and (b) demonstrate that the risk is theoretical, not actual.

(Keep in mind that YC has thousands of investments, so whatever you think of their ethics or the incentives, a filter like this would be impractical and obvious. Also see "Not behaving in a way that damages the reputation of his/her company" on https://www.ycombinator.com/ethics/ - it's hard to imagine YC supporting this.)




In fact the only (public) mod action was to put it back on the homepage after it tripped the flamewar detector and fell off.


This thread rose to the top group of the front page last night (you can see I posted here then, I happened to see it). Then it sunk quickly and disappeared. I was a little dismayed because the cynic in me was thinking along the lines of it being removed for being antithetical to YC company success. I went to bed.

To my surprise, it was back up near the top this morning with almost a thousand votes and hundreds of comments. TripleByte may have chosen to burn their reputation irreparably, but I have gained a lot of faith in YC and the mods here.


It fell because of a software penalty called the flamewar detector. We review posts that get that penalty because there are often false positives. I saw it on the list last night and restored it (https://news.ycombinator.com/item?id=23280488). That was the only action any moderator took on the post. I'm glad I saw it quickly enough, because there would have been a nightmare of a flamewar about us 'suppressing' the post if we had missed this, when in reality it would just have been an accident of timing.

That raises the obvious question of why we have such software if it causes such problems, but the answer is simply that it helps more than it hurts, overall.


Hi dang, sent you an email about this, but perhaps it would be useful to include a page on HN recording "recent moderator actions". This could make the process more transparent for users and help them understand your actions (rather than producing conspiracy theories every week).


The question is whether that would raise more objections and protests than it would answer. Almost everything we do is defensible to the community, because if it weren't, we wouldn't do it in the first place. I say 'almost' because we make wrong guesses, but then we're happy to admit mistakes and fix them. That doesn't mean it's all self-explanatory, though. On the contrary, it can take a long time to explain because there are many complexities, tradeoffs, and non-obvious aspects.

Meta threads and discussions tend to invite objections from the litigious type of user. Such users are rarely satisfied, but have a ton of energy for meta argument, so it's easy to get into a situation where any answer you give leads to two or three fresh objections. Such objections have to be answered with great care, because if you slip up and say the wrong thing, people will use it to drum up a scandal (edit: and will quote it against you for years to come!). This consumes a lot of mental and emotional energy. (Edit: btw, this is asymmetrical: the people raising objections and making accusations are under no such restriction. They can say anything without downside, no matter how false it is or what they accuse you of. They can make things up with impunity and people will believe them by default, because on the internet you are guilty until proven innocent, plus everyone loves the underdog. These are additional reasons why it's easy to end up in a situation where every comment you spend an hour painstakingly composing earns you a bunch more counterarguments and demands.) These arguments tend to be repetitive, so you find yourself having to say the same things and defend against the same attacks and false accusations over and over. This is discouraging, and there's a high risk of burnout. Disgruntled users are a tiny minority, but there are more than enough of them to overwhelm our limited resources—it ends up being something like a DoS attack.

I fear this outcome, so we've always shied away from adding such a system. We want to be transparent, and we answer whatever questions people ask, but it feels safer to do it ad hoc as questions come up. There's no specific question you can't get an answer to, other than a few special cases like how HN's anti-abuse software works.

There's an opportunity cost issue too. The vast majority of the community is pretty happy with how we do things—I know that because if they weren't, we'd never hear the end of it, and then we'd say sorry and readjust until they were. I think it makes more sense to do things to keep the bulk of the community happy, or make them happier, than to pour potentially all our resources into placating a small minority—especially since, once you've done this job for a while (say, a week) you know that nothing you do will ever be completely right or please everyone.

On the other hand, if I could ever be persuaded that a full moderation log would satisfy everyone's curiosity and reduce the overhead of misinterpretation, complaints, imagined malfeasance, etc., then we'd be happy to do it.

This question has come up repeatedly, so if you're curious to read previous answers, see https://hn.algolia.com/?dateRange=all&page=0&prefix=true&que....


IMO, this and the child comments are some of the best articulated descriptions of the balance a moderator must make in today's online community. especially the part about fear's impact on your decision making. Thanks for you transparency and moderation efforts. Keep up the good work.


I first want to express my gratitude for your thoughtful reply, and more generally your willingness to consistently engage with the HN community with both reason and compassion. I have no doubt you have the HN community's best interests at heart - there is simply legitimate disagreement about how best to accomplish that. Your cooperative communication style undoubtedly goes a long way in allaying the community's concerns. So, great job on that front.

I agree with you that any community faces the problem of a vocal, critical, and nearly insurgent minority. They seek to identify contradictions in your logic with the predominantly self-interested goal of demonstrating intellectual superiority rather than finding genuine solutions. I can understand the emotional burden of continually sparring with such individuals. You can't please everyone.

In contrast, there is the silent majority. By virtue of their silence, it would appear they condone current management of the site. I am not sure this can be assumed.

First, it is generally the "first movers" of a given activity who are both the first to try it, but also the first to defect. For example, there are people who are passionate about Microsoft or Apple products and review them publicly. When they stop reviewing these products, it is indicative of a lack of passion; they have moved on. The majority soon follows, just like they did when the first movers initially promoted the activity. In this way, the first mover is the proverbial canary in the coal mine. Are HN's vocal critics really first movers? The ones who are thoughtful, at least, are certainly among the most passionate and engaged; losing them would be the canary. (Admittedly, you must be able to discern those who are vocal and thoughtful from those who are vocal and thoughtless, but I am confident you have that capacity.)

Second, there is the issue of the 90-9-1 rule. The vast majority of users of HN never comment nor express their opinion; they simply observe. This will be true whether or not they are satisfied with the service. If they are dissatisfied, they don't comment, they simply leave. On the other hand, composing only 10%, the vocal minority must necessarily be the minority. Can we uniformly dismiss this vocal minority as unrepresentative of the silent majority? No, because there is no other proxy for surveying the majority. (Again, you must discern the productive from the unproductive critics.)

Finally, there is the burden of simply engaging. I am amazed by the amount of time and effort you must invest into moderating HN and in writing your responses (among, I'm sure, numerous other activities such as actually writing code). It appears that recapitulating your justifications over and over again is not particularly efficient.

That, however, does not imply that failing to justify your actions is suddenly an adequate substitute. It simply means that the current method is inefficient.

There are a few conclusions I think we can draw from this. We can't dismiss the vocal minority because it's all we have; rather, we must discern those who are constructive from those who are destructive. Further, like blowing onto a flame to put it out, ignoring or suppressing them will likely instigate even more frenzied conspiracizing. Finally, responding to each of them individually is inefficient and burdensome.

I think a basic ledger of "moderator actions" would solve many of these issues. To start, it would probably not be an exhaustive log, but simply actions performed at the thread-level rather than the comment-level. It is transparent, just like your comments and the HN community guidelines already are. It would broaden understanding of your actions, rather than rely on users to dig through your recent comments (the only ledger thus far, without which they undoubtedly draw their own conclusions). Finally, it would reduce the burden on you.

Would it, however, pacify the vocal minority? Would they conspiracize further? Would they levy more demands to change the site?

Perhaps, perhaps not.

But it seems clear that those who are worth listening to, vocal as they may be, are in fact worth listening to. They are the canaries. And if they increasingly demand more transparency (which you would know, not I), that is likely worth making some steps toward satisfying. If they make more demands, so be it.

Communities change over time, especially as a function of scale, and I think HN is no different. The only thing that generally must be kept constant is prudent stewardship, and I am fairly confident your track record satisfies that. There may be mistakes along the way, but as long as you make a transparent, genuine effort to serve the community (as you clearly have done historically), that will go along way in retaining the trust of the community.


To be honest, the reason I don't do it is fear. Normally I'd say "we" in a sentence like that, but in this case the fear is mine.

Maybe such a device would satisfy everyone's curiosity and make the community as happy as a gently tickled baby. Users would raise questions, other users would helpfully look up what happened in the moderation log, and still other helpful users would chime in with past examples of how we do things that way, and why. Enormous pressure would lift from our shoulders and we could sit back and eat potato chips (or carrot sticks), or even better, work on the code. No longer would we be under attack from all sides. The war would be over and transparency would rule the land. Huzzah! (In case that sounds sarcastic, I do have that fantasy sometimes.)

On the other hand, maybe it would be the apocalypse. I fear the apocalypse. There isn't a lot of room for more pressure of the kind I described upthread. We operate on the edge of being maxed out.

Also...I have a feeling that it might not be good in the long run. Moderators here are in a super complex dance with the community. I think it's important for them (us) to have the degrees of freedom that non-public moderation provides. It allows you to do things, try things, take chances, make mistakes, etc., that you wouldn't do if you were under floodlights all the time. It's for the same reason that you wouldn't want your boss standing behind you, breathing down your neck all day—even though you're not doing anything the boss would object to, except perhaps checking Hacker News too much—except that it's actually in the boss's interest for you to be checking HN that much, because it's complicated, besides which sometimes something comes up on HN that actually makes a big difference, plus...never mind, the boss wouldn't understand. It's just best if the boss lets you do your job.

I like this analogy, because the community really is the boss here...if by boss you mean a ten-headed dragon who likes to bite your head off once a day or so, but you know how to reattach your head so it's ok, except it still feels bad to have your head bitten off, plus it takes hours to reattach it. It could be that allowing moderators that degree of opacity turns out to be an essential aspect of operating the site.

But the truth is I don't know. sama suggested we do this 6 years ago and I said no way, for the same reason. Maybe in another 6 years I'll have worked through the fear.

One last thing. If anyone is reading this and thinking of replying "Aha, moderator guy, I've got you! If you're so afraid...what are you hiding from the community? tell us that, you self-contradictor, you!"...I've already planted an effective rebuttal to that precise objection in this thread. So tread carefully, objector guy! Or maybe I haven't, and I'm just saying that, because it's complicated.


I think that if the moderation becomes public, it becomes a target and not an effective way to measure behavior. People will try to game the ways they interact with moderators. They'll start to argue and lawyer you against yourself -- "you didn't demote this post but you demoted mine". I think any of us who have done user moderation for more than a month has seen this kind of behavior.

Transparency is great in public institutions that spend our tax money. In communities like this, we just need a chieftain to handle our disputes fairly and keep us all from going nuts every so often. Those of us who have been coming back for years already know that you do that, or at least try your best to be fair and open and neutral.

I doubt you could keep everyone happy by releasing a log of moderator actions. People complain now, but look at ArbCom on Wikipedia, which makes all the decisions in public, and there are websites devoted to trashing the process there. And if you're not making people happier, nor making their interactions here more pleasant or informative, what is the goal again?

Plus, it's not just moderators getting a chance to make mistakes, it's also the users. I don't want to end up in a log somewhere for my terrible posts. You've told me to improve before, and I did. At least I've tried to. Admittedly my posts haven't been high quality lately. Anyway, the more formalized the process becomes, the less human we're all allowed to be. That can be good or bad, but I think in this case it's been good. Most of the reactions to OP tend to think that privacy is valuable sometimes.

I could be wrong, of course. Do what you think is best for us. That's why we keep coming back.


Wow, those are great points and I hope it's ok if I plunder them for future discussions.

I completely agree about wanting to stay on the human side of formal vs. human.


Feel free to reuse anything here. I feel like that was only bits and pieces of what I'm really thinking, but human behavior is so vast in scope that it defies easy analysis.


If you ever write more of what you're thinking on this topic, please let me know at hn@ycombinator.com. I'd like to read it. Users often point things out that we haven't thought of, but this was a particularly memorable case to me.


Yeah, thanks for the response. I saw you mention this downthread after you made the comment. Thanks for the work you do moderating this place.


Thank you for not incorrectly saying "that begs the question of..."


Bullet dodged.


Your salary should be at least 250K


This. I mean, I'm all for being aware of others' biases and conflicts of interest, but -- whatever else you might criticize the mod team for -- they're definitely not "running interference" for TB or anything here.




Guidelines | FAQ | Lists | API | Security | Legal | Apply to YC | Contact

Search: